Weak Demand Pressures Adipic Acid Prices in China

ECHEMI 2026-07-21

July 20th News

According to monitoring data: After a period of weak consolidation, the adipic acid market in China has seen an increase since July. On July 1st, the average market price of adipic acid was 7,816 CNY/ton, and on July 20th, the average market price of adipic acid was 7,933 CNY/ton, an increase of 1.49%.

The main factors influencing the rise and fall of adipic acid prices during this stage.

Supply side: The industry's average operating rate is below 60%; multiple main facilities of China's Pingmei Shenma Nylon Chemical, Shandong Haili, and others are undergoing concentrated maintenance and reduced load operations in July, leading to a contraction in the availability of spot goods, and a slow reduction in social inventory. Factories have no intention of releasing large volumes of goods due to losses, resulting in limited spot circulation and scarce low-priced goods, which restricts the downward price movement.

On the demand side: The entire industry is experiencing its traditional off-season, with purchases driven purely by immediate needs and no bulk restocking (the core bearish logic). Downstream markets for adipic acid have fully entered the traditional July-August off-season, which is the biggest headwind in this round of market conditions. Polyurethane PU synthetic leather slurry and shoe sole raw material plants are generally operating at less than 50% capacity. At the end-user level, orders for footwear, apparel, and synthetic leather are scarce, and downstream companies continue to deplete their raw material inventories, only maintaining daily just-in-time procurement. There is very little willingness to chase price increases, making it extremely difficult to secure high-priced orders.

Technical-level prediction

According to the price trend chart of adipic acid in the commodity market analysis system, a key indicator shows that after the 10-day moving average crossed below the 20-day moving average on July 2, it has already crossed above by July 18. In late July, the positive difference in the average of adipic acid has narrowed, indicating that the rate of increase in the price of adipic acid is slowing down, and the probability of a decline in the future increases.

Auxiliary indicators: In late July, the price of adipic acid was at a 10-day high and in the middle to high range for both 20-day and 30-day periods. This also somewhat confirms that the adipic acid market in China was at a high level in late July, and it is expected to see a downward trend at the end of the month.

To sum up: According to supply-and-demand forecasts, supply pressure has eased somewhat, while demand remains weak. By the end of July, adipic acid prices have shown a clear downward trend. From a technical perspective, we can see that at the end of July, there is insufficient upward momentum in the adipic acid market. Therefore, overall, the adipic acid market at the end of July will likely experience mainly oscillating and declining trends, with prices expected to range between 7,500 CNY/ton and 8,000 CNY/ton.
